Origins of the Surname Gatera

The surname Gatera is believed to have originated in Rwanda, where it is one of the most commonly found surnames. According to data, the incidence of the surname Gatera in Rwanda is relatively high, with over 28,000 individuals carrying the name. The exact origins of the surname in Rwanda are unclear, but it is likely to have been derived from a word or phrase in the local language that had special significance or meaning.

Interestingly, the surname Gatera is also found in other countries, albeit with much lower incidence rates. Countries such as Togo, the Philippines, and the United States also have individuals with the surname Gatera, although in much smaller numbers compared to Rwanda. This suggests that the surname may have spread through migration or colonization to these regions.
